TGF-beta is an important mediator of cell growth, differentiation, and proliferation and plays a significant role in both normal and pathological corneal tissue. However, the quantitative relations between TGF-beta1, -beta2 and -beta3 isoforms in human cornea still remain unclear. Therefore, the aim of this study was to determine the gene expression profile of TGF-betas in order to evaluate quantitative relations between the examined transcripts in human corneal epithelium. Transcriptional activity of TGF-beta1, 2, 3, GAPDH and beta-actin genes was estimated on the basis of mRNA copy number per 1 microg of total RNA using the real-time QRT-PCR technique with the SYBR Green I chemistry. Specificity of RT-PCR reaction was confirmed by determination of the characteristic melting temperature for each amplimer. Additionally, the RT-PCR products were separated on 6% polyacrylamide gels and visualized with silver salts. Expression of all TGF-beta genes for the corneal epithelium was determined. Comparable analysis of mRNA copies/1 mug of total RNA for each TGF-beta isoform showed that: TGF-beta1 > TGF-beta2; TGF-beta3 > TGF-beta2; TGF-beta1 = TGF-beta3 (ANOVA test P < 0.0001; post-hoc Tukey's test: TGF-beta1 and TGF-beta2, P = 0.0306; TGF-beta3 and TGF-beta2, P = 0.0045; TGF-beta1 and TGF-beta3 NS). We found different expression of the TGF-beta1, -2 and -3 isoforms in the human corneal epithelium. Such differential expression of TGF-betas suggests that each of them may play a specific role in corneal tissue.

The aim of the study was to determine if there is a relationship between attitudes toward doping and achievement goal orientations of athletes. Questionnaires from 830 athletes (including 263 females) were obtained. Athletes declared moderately positive attitudes, with attitude toward anti-doping controls as the strongest and attitude toward sanctions as the weakest. Females declared significantly more favourable attitudes than males. With respect to the relationship between goal orientations and attitudes toward doping, it was found that athletes who were high task/low ego oriented declared the most favourable attitudes, while athletes who were low task/high ego oriented declared the least favourable attitudes. Multiple regression analyses confirmed that ego orientation was significantly negatively related to, and task orientation was significantly positively related to attitudes toward doping. It means that with the increase in task orientation, attitudes toward doping became more favourable. The opposite can be said about the increase in ego orientation. It could be argued then, that creating a motivational climate which promotes task orientation (mastery climate) may aid anti-doping efforts.

Electron paramagnetic resonance searches of thermally excited multiplet states in macerals, exinite, vitrinite, and inertinite of Polish medium-rank coal (85.6 wt% C), were performed. Numerical analysis of lineshape indicates a multicomponent structure of the EPR spectra of macerals heated at 300 degrees and 650 degrees C. EPR spectra of exinite and vitrinite are a superposition of broad Gauss, broad Lorentz (Lorentz 1), and narrow Lorentz (Lorentz 3) lines. Two narrow Lorentz (Lorentz 2 and Lorentz 3) lines were observed in the resonance absorption curves of inertinite. The influence of the measuring temperature (100-300 K) on the EPR lines of the macerals was also studied. The experimentally obtained temperature dependence of the EPR line intensities were fitted by the theoretical functions characteristic for paramagnetic centers with ground doublet state (S = 12) and paramagnetic centers with thermally excited triplet (S = 1) and quadruplet (S = 32) states. Thermally excited multiplet states were found in exinite and vitrinite. Both paramagnetic centers with doublet ground state (S = 12) and paramagnetic centers with thermally excited states, probably quadruplet states (S = 32), exist in the group of paramagnetic centers of exinite and vitrinite with the broad Lorentz 1 lines. Intensities (I) of the broad Gauss and the narrow Lorentz 3 lines of exinite and vitrinite changes with temperature according to the Curie law (I = C/T). The existence of thermally excited multiplet states was not stated for inertinite. The two groups of paramagnetic centers of inertinite with Lorentz 2 and Lorentz 3 lines obey the Curie law. The content of endogenous melanin in white Balb c and black C-57 Bl. mice affected Zn2+ and Co2+ accumulation, elimination and distribution following intraperitoneal administration of these ions. Elimination of Co2+ ions was significantly greater in white mice than in black mice. Accumulation of Zn2+ was higher than that of Co2+ and did not depend on melanin content in mice. The same response was observed upon administration of exogenous melanin. Both ions accumulated mainly in spleen and heart irrespective of melanin content.
